Martyr for faith and chastity.
Memorial: † June 26
Patronage: Chastity and youth, abandoned people, victims of torture, Castro Urdiales, Spain.
Model of purity, heroism and faith for priests and seminarians.
Saint Pelayo is the patron of the Minor Seminary of Tui, his remains were transferred to León and later to Oviedo, where he is venerated in a monastery of Benedictine nuns.
